vba和python哪个难学
-
根据标题生成答案是一个比较主观的问题,因为难学程度的评判标准因人而异。不同人对编程语言的学习难度会有所不同,而VBA和Python也有各自的特点和难点。
一、VBA的难点和特点
VBA(Visual Basic for Applications)是一种集成于Microsoft Office软件中的编程语言。与Python相比,VBA的学习曲线相对较陡,因为它是一种基于对象的编程语言,需要掌握许多与对象、属性和方法相关的概念。VBA的语法也相对复杂,需要熟悉各种关键字和语句,如变量声明、条件语句、循环语句等。VBA的学习难点还在于它相对于其他编程语言来说使用的范围相对较窄,主要用于自动化办公、数据分析和Excel应用开发。这意味着学习VBA的过程中,可能需要更多地针对特定的应用场景进行学习,而不是通用的编程能力。
二、Python的难点和特点
Python是一种高级、通用的编程语言,是目前最受欢迎的编程语言之一。相较于VBA,Python的学习曲线相对较平缓。它具有简洁、易读、易学的特点,语法规则较为简单,很适合初学者入门。Python还有大量的资源和社区支持,有众多的库和框架可供使用。这使得Python可以应用于多种领域,如Web开发、数据科学、人工智能等。因此,学习Python可以为未来的职业发展提供更多的机会。
总结来说,VBA和Python各有其难点和特点。如果你对数据分析、办公自动化等方面有需求,学习VBA可能更有帮助。而如果你更加注重通用的编程能力和未来的职业发展,学习Python可能更为合适。综合来看,Python的学习难度可能相对较低,但最重要的是选择适合自己需求和兴趣的编程语言。
2年前 -
在学习VBA(Visual Basic for Applications)和Python这两种编程语言时,哪一个更难学习是一个主观的问题,因为这取决于学习者的背景、经验和个人偏好。然而,我们可以从以下几个方面来比较它们的难度:
1. 语法复杂度:VBA的语法相对较简单,更接近于自然语言,因此对于没有编程经验的初学者来说,更容易上手。Python的语法更加严谨、且结构清晰,但对于初学者可能需要花费更多的时间来学习和理解。
2. 学习曲线:由于VBA主要用于Microsoft Office套件的自动化处理,学习者可以通过录制宏和编辑已有的代码来快速入门。而Python则是一门通用编程语言,难度更大,需要从基础开始学习,掌握编程的基本概念和技巧。
3. 应用领域:VBA主要应用于Office软件的开发和自动化处理,例如Excel表格的数据处理、PowerPoint演示的自动生成等。而Python更加灵活,可以用于数据分析、人工智能、网站开发等多个领域,更具有广泛的应用前景。
4. 编程工具与资源:由于VBA主要用于Office软件,它有很多内置的编辑工具和示例代码,以及丰富的在线资源和社区支持。相比之下,Python有更多的编程工具和库可供选择,如Jupyter Notebook、PyCharm等,以及庞大的Python社区和各种教学资源。
5. 抽象程度:VBA比较接近机器层次,有助于学习者直接理解计算机底层操作,但对于抽象思维和算法的学习可能相对较少。Python则具有更高的抽象程度,可以更好地帮助学习者理解编程思维和算法设计。
综上所述,VBA对于初学者来说可能更容易上手,但相对应的应用领域较为有限。Python则可能需要更多的时间和精力来学习,但它的应用范围更广且更为灵活。因此,选择哪个编程语言取决于个人的学习目标、兴趣和项目需求。
2年前 -
vba和python都是编程语言,它们各自有自己的特点和应用场景。就学习难度而言,很难下定论说哪个难学,因为这取决于个人的背景、经验和学习方式。
首先,让我们来看看VBA(Visual Basic for Applications),它是微软公司开发的一种基于Visual Basic编程语言的宏语言。VBA主要用于微软的Office应用程序,如Excel、Word和PowerPoint等。VBA与这些应用程序紧密集成,可以通过编写宏来控制和自动化这些应用程序的操作。VBA的学习曲线相对较低,因为它的语法和结构相对简单,非常适合初学者入门。
学习VBA的方式有很多种,可以通过在线教程、书籍或视频教程进行学习。以下是学习VBA的一般流程:
1.了解VBA基础知识:学习VBA的基本语法、变量、函数和常用控制结构等。
2.熟悉VBA开发环境:使用VBA编辑器(VBE)来编写和调试代码。了解VBE的功能和界面。
3.针对具体应用进行学习:如果你想在Excel中使用VBA,那么学习Excel的对象模型和操作方法是必不可少的。同样,如果你想在Word或PowerPoint中使用VBA,那么需要了解这些应用的对象模型。
4.实践和练习:编写小型的VBA程序来加深对语言的理解和掌握。可以从简单的任务开始,逐渐提升难度。积累经验是学习VBA的关键。
相比之下,Python是一种通用的编程语言,它的应用领域更广泛,可以用于Web开发、数据分析、人工智能等。Python的语法相对简单,易于理解和学习,因此它也是广大初学者的热门选择。
以下是学习Python的一般流程:
1.了解Python基础知识:学习Python的基本语法、数据类型、函数、类和模块等。
2.选择开发环境和编辑器:Python有很多种开发环境可供选择,如Anaconda、PyCharm、Jupyter Notebook等。根据个人需求选择适合自己的开发环境。
3.学习Python项目和库:Python有很多优秀的第三方库和框架,如Django、NumPy、Pandas和TensorFlow等。根据自己的兴趣和需求学习和应用这些库。
4.实践和练习:通过编写小型Python程序来加深对语言的理解和掌握。可以从简单的任务开始,逐渐提升难度。
总而言之,无论是学习VBA还是Python,初学者都可以从简单的任务开始,逐步提升难度。重要的是保持实践和动手能力,通过不断地练习来巩固和应用所学知识。难度取决于个人的理解和学习能力,因此对于不同的人来说,VBA和Python的难度可能有所不同。重要的是找到适合自己的学习方法和资源,持之以恒地学习和实践,才能够掌握这些编程语言。
2年前